John Wohnlich

Alton |

John W. "Bill" Wohnlich, 84, died at 2:52 a.m. Tuesday, January 26, 2010 at his home. Born August 31, 1925 in Alton, he was the son of John C. and Lydia (Cheeseman) Wohnlich.

He served in the U.S. Navy during WWII. He was a member of the VFW Post 1308 and the Alton-Godfrey First Church of Christ Scientist. He retired from J.C. Wohnlich & Son, Inc. On November 7, 1953 in Alton, he married the former Jackie Brown. She survives.

Also surviving a son, Jay Wohnlich and his wife Lisa of Bel Air, Maryland, a daughter, Jan Bates and her husband Dennis of Alton four grandchildren; Eric Wohnlich of Silver Springs, Maryland, and Stephanie Wohnlich of Bel Air, Maryland, Jennifer Bates of Alton and Josh Bates of Alton and a sister, June Yungck of Godfrey. He was preceded in death by his parents.

Visitation will be from 4:00-8:00 p.m. Thursday at Gent Funeral Home in Alton where funeral services will be at 10:00 a.m. Friday. Burial will be private at Upper Alton Cemetery with full military honors by the VFW Post 1308.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to a charity of choice.
